About Cesar Chavez Academy

Cesar Chavez Academy is a public elementary school in Corona, CA, part of Corona-Norco Unified. Cesar Chavez Academy serves approximately 1,037 students, and covers grades Kindergarten-8th, and has a 25.9:1 student-teacher ratio. Cesar Chavez Academy has a current MySchoolScout rating of 6.1 out of 10 and ranks #5,217 of 9,539 schools in CA.

Structured state assessment records for Cesar Chavez Academy show 44%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2024) and 56%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2024).

What Parents Should Know

Cesar Chavez Academy runs 25.9:1 students to teachers, above the national average. That often means bigger classes. Ask how the school supports kids who need extra help, and whether there are teaching assistants or small-group time.
